79c4324644
Change-Id: I2d302dda68298877c65c99147f5bf22186a59aac
36 lines
1.1 KiB
Diff
36 lines
1.1 KiB
Diff
From adc93f772bd3552be91ca53cf62bb81e9c6737e2 Mon Sep 17 00:00:00 2001
|
|
From: Tim Wiederhake <twiederh@redhat.com>
|
|
Date: Thu, 22 Apr 2021 15:07:33 +0200
|
|
Subject: [PATCH 051/108] vahDeinit: Fix memory leak
|
|
MIME-Version: 1.0
|
|
Content-Type: text/plain; charset=UTF-8
|
|
Content-Transfer-Encoding: 8bit
|
|
|
|
Calling VIR_FREE on a virDomainDef* does not free its various contained
|
|
pointers.
|
|
|
|
Signed-off-by: Tim Wiederhake <twiederh@redhat.com>
|
|
Reviewed-by: Ján Tomko <jtomko@redhat.com>
|
|
Signed-off-by: Ján Tomko <jtomko@redhat.com>
|
|
(cherry picked from commit 9ac2ca799a48388ac1d3c561b99bfbe039d17cca)
|
|
---
|
|
src/security/virt-aa-helper.c | 2 +-
|
|
1 file changed, 1 insertion(+), 1 deletion(-)
|
|
|
|
diff --git a/src/security/virt-aa-helper.c b/src/security/virt-aa-helper.c
|
|
index 8526b7b985..9c9b844146 100644
|
|
--- a/src/security/virt-aa-helper.c
|
|
+++ b/src/security/virt-aa-helper.c
|
|
@@ -78,7 +78,7 @@ vahDeinit(vahControl * ctl)
|
|
if (ctl == NULL)
|
|
return -1;
|
|
|
|
- VIR_FREE(ctl->def);
|
|
+ virDomainDefFree(ctl->def);
|
|
virObjectUnref(ctl->caps);
|
|
virObjectUnref(ctl->xmlopt);
|
|
VIR_FREE(ctl->files);
|
|
--
|
|
2.33.0
|
|
|